Hey guys, we finished fabrication sometime last week and towed it to Evospec in AZ on Wednesday. Thursday I flew to Texas2k for the weekend and now we're back.
Time to update you guys on the final product and some changes to the build
Rest of the 3.5" Ti exhaust and recirculation, total thing weighs 9.6lbs.
Back pressure canisters and where they're mounted.
4Port Mac solenoid is mounted onto the inlet piece. Hard lines are made for a set and forget type system, never worry about vacuum lines melting or blowing off with zipties/clamps.
Car and everything being put back together. Evospec will do all the oil/coolant lines from the block since he has to drop the motor etc.
The final masterpiece is all ready and finished.
Got to Evospec and dropped off the car and we chatted a bit.
So the new things that are going to be added/changed are:
Motec system instead of Syvecs.
Adding Cams to complete a "Stage 2" head.
Some things I can't say yet until the car is completed... I'm hoping to have it back sometime in June.
